Batting has so much lint. Clean machine after sewing anything that has lot lint.

mom-6 08-04-2011 05:07 AM

Corduroy, velvet, fleece, flannel and tapestry are the worst offenders other than batting.
I blow out the bobbin area every time I change the bobbin anyway, but when using any of these fabrics it can be a real mess in there.

sarahrachel 08-04-2011 06:17 AM

I was told not to blow because it pushes more dust in that blows out but to use a clean paintbrush, the big ones little kids use and brush it out.

And don't forget to oil!! How could I have forgotten to mention this??
